Demon Yamada was a notorious S-rated ghoul, also called the Investigator Killer, who lived to hunt down strong opponents. After a CCG team finally brought him down, his kakuhou was harvested and forged into the quinque that bears his name.
Yamada carried a powerfully muscled physique. To match the nickname he was given, he covered his face with a mask shaped into the leering visage of a demon.
Above all Yamada craved a proving ground for his own strength, chasing after difficult prey and killing investigators simply to feel tested. That hunger eventually drew a coordinated response, and a team that counted Fujishige Iba, Kureo Mado, and Yukinori Shinohara among its members ran him down, with Shinohara landing the killing strike.
As a bikaku-type ghoul, Yamada enjoyed the heightened toughness and rapid recovery of his kind, along with the raw agility and power that came from his physiology even apart from his kagune. His bikaku itself extended into the shape of a long butcher's blade, a fitting tool for a predator who sought out battle. The trail of First Class and Associate Special Class investigators he cut down earned him an S-rating, and after his death his kakuhou was repurposed into the quinque known as Demon Yamada 1.
